Understanding the Osteopathic Philosophy 

At the core of osteopathy is a simple yet powerful belief: the body has an inherent ability to heal itself. Osteopaths use hands-on techniques to gently manipulate muscles, joints, and connective tissues, encouraging better circulation, improved mobility, and reduced pain. However, osteopathy is not just about treating pain — it’s about uncovering and addressing the root causes behind discomfort and dysfunction. 

This holistic perspective considers how lifestyle, posture, diet, stress, and even past injuries can affect the body’s equilibrium. By viewing the body as a single, integrated unit, osteopaths aim to restore harmony and enhance the body’s natural self-regulating systems. 

The Physical Benefits Beyond Pain Relief 

While many people seek osteopathic treatment for musculoskeletal concerns like back pain, neck tension, or sports injuries, the benefits often extend much further. Osteopathy has been shown to:

  • * Improve posture and alignment
  • * Alleviate tension headaches and migraines
  • * Assist in recovery from repetitive strain injuries
  • * Support mobility in arthritis and joint degeneration
  • * Enhance breathing and circulation through chest and diaphragm work 

The manual techniques used in osteopathy — including soft tissue massage, joint mobilisation, and stretching — are tailored to each individual’s needs, making it suitable for all ages and stages of life.

Osteopathy and Preventative Health 

One of the most valuable aspects of osteopathy is its preventative focus. Rather than waiting for a problem to escalate, regular osteopathic care can help identify and correct imbalances before they lead to injury or chronic conditions. This proactive approach supports:

  • * Better balance and coordination
  • * Reduced risk of strain and overuse injuries
  • * Faster recovery from minor aches and niggles
  • * Long-term postural improvement 

For those leading active lifestyles — whether working physically demanding jobs, playing sport, or caring for young children — this can make a significant difference in maintaining vitality and mobility over time.
